About the Job
We are seeking an experienced PeopleSoft specialist with a strong focus on CAPPS (Centralized Accounting and Payroll/Personnel System) implementation and support to work on-site with our Austin, Texas client initially and then 1 day/month long term.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of PeopleSoft Financials, Supply Chain, HCM, and ELM applications, with particular emphasis on CAPPS modules.
Key Responsibilities:
* Lead and manage technical and development efforts for CAPPS implementations, upgrades, and integrations
* Analyze and design solutions to bridge gaps when migrating from legacy systems to CAPPS
* Facilitate collaboration between CAPPS and other internal applications
* Assist with data conversion from legacy systems to CAPPS HCM and CAPPS Financials
* Plan and coordinate labor distribution processes for federally funded and site-specific employees
* Develop custom queries, reports, and reporting universes to meet business needs
* Provide post-implementation production support for CAPPS HCM and Financials
* Design and implement interfaces using PeopleSoft Integration Broker
* Develop and modify PeopleSoft processes, including PO Dispatch and Bid Analysis
* Create and maintain BI Publisher and nVision reports
* Perform SQL performance tuning and troubleshooting
* Lead technical design and development activities during design and build phases
* Implement and customize Approval Workflow Engine (AWE) processes
* Design and develop enterprise integrations using messaging, web services, and transformations (XML, XSL, REST & SOAP)
* Support eProcurement Direct Connect PunchOut implementations
